2013年9月28日

2013——M笔试南京——程序

摘要: 迄今只参加了M南京笔试,可惜自己不是计算机出身,还有好多东西得学啊……M的最后一题是编程:输入:单链表L0、L1、L2……Ln-1、Ln,将链表变为:L0、Ln、L1、Ln-1、L2……算法:1、将链表分成前后两个部分: 前一个链表长度 >= 后一链表长度; 简单2、反转后一个链表; 简单3、合并两个链表; 简单4、调用以上接口; gameover算法实现:typedef struct Node Node_t;Node_t *list_half(Node_t *head){ Node_t *rv = NULL; Node_t *start = he... 阅读全文

posted @ 2013-09-28 13:20 阿加 阅读(553) 评论(0) 推荐(0) 编辑

导航